Output 83efdff36ab696bb8aaebafefe2273ee1e5dbaeec0fe287da447fd24f698b487:0

value
701236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16688f5c4ec3feb53ef1ae27c16631e024550c6 OP_EQUAL
address
3KKdApjHVrmvzpwiydz6Jp5xHW842d8sWR
transaction
83efdff36ab696bb8aaebafefe2273ee1e5dbaeec0fe287da447fd24f698b487
confirmations
313048
spent
true